Should startups build every feature to work at full scale from day one, or ship for today's customers and refactor later?

9 recorded positions from 5 people, first said Jan 27, 2023. They do not agree — the readings below are what each one actually argued.

Rewrites only justified at extreme scale

Cliff Obrecht · Jan 27, 2023

When accumulated front-end tech debt makes a codebase untenable, a full rewrite can be necessary even at the cost of shipping no features for two years

They analysed rebuilding component by component and it wouldn't work; the team couldn't scale while the user base was scaling massively, and the rewrite ultimately gave them faster product velocity than anyone else

Scope: was planned as one year and took two; described as a death march and a dark time for a shipping-oriented culture

Zach Lloyd · Oct 17, 2025

Startup founders should not rewrite their software; rewrites only make sense at extreme scale like a product with 100M+ users

A rewrite is effectively pausing time, and it only pays off when the product is so widely used that perfection matters enough to justify 30-40 engineers for years

Scope: applies to early-stage founders; rewrites justified at 100M+ user scale

Winston Weinberg · Jan 19, 2026

Most AI application-layer companies are over-hiring front-end engineers and under-investing in infrastructure, which will break them once real usage arrives

Vibe coding works much better for front end than for infra, so teams build pretty UIs and demos that win deals, then can't support hundreds of thousands of users on agentic systems processing tens of millions of documents

Scope: based on scanning their engineers' LinkedIn profiles; Harvey made the same mistake in 2023 and early 2024

Raaz Herzberg · Dec 12, 2025

The right product mindset is binary: if a feature doesn't work at infinite scale, it doesn't work and you shouldn't build it

That was the operating standard at Microsoft, and carrying it into Wiz meant the team built for today's scale from day one and never had to refactor

Raaz Herzberg · Dec 12, 2025

Building for infinite scale does not trade off against development velocity; it means earlier decisions are more conscious, which saves time later

It's a mindset rather than a perfectionism requirement, and it prevents technical debt, which accumulates fast and can kill teams

Raaz Herzberg · Dec 12, 2025

The core day-one decision rule for avoiding technical debt is: if you're not sure a solution will work at infinite scale, don't build it now — find a solution that serves this customer and the future

PMs are tempted to build whatever wins the five POCs in front of them, and that creates problems you hit later
